Title |
Quantum dynamics and statistics of vortices in two-dimensional superfluids |
Date |
1985-12 |
Description |
The phase change of the wave function of a superfluid film as a vortex moves around a closed path counts the number of superfluid particles enclosed by that path. This result is used to investigate whether such vortices obey "fractional statistics." We conclude that this is not the case in compressible superfluids such as 4He films. |
